One of my users asked me if the service mode bootlist
have any effect anymore on a PCI machine. There's no
key, but does hitting F5/5 have any impact? For
example, if I only had rmt0 in my service mode
bootlist, would it attempt to boot from CD if I hit F5
during the boot?

I saw a question similar to this posted a few weeks
back, but a search through the archive showed no
answers.
